The Damysos was a pirate trireme sailing the Aegean Sea east of the island of Nisyros with lesser pirate vessels during the 5th century BCE.

During the Peloponnesian War the Adrestia, commanded by the Spartan misthios Kassandra and captained by Barnabas, engaged the Damysos and his companions in battle, and sank it. Kassandra claimed the sail and finery of Damysos for her own.[1]

Trivia

  • The ship was named after the Giant Damysos, the fastest among his kind in Greek mythology.
